  1. Melting an ice cube is not an example of combustion, as it does not involve a chemical reaction with oxygen to produce heat and light.
  2. Dissolving sugar in water is another non-example, as it is a physical change and does not involve the chemical process of combustion.
  3. Boiling water is also not combustion, as it is a phase change from liquid to gas due to heat, not a reaction with oxygen.
